Abstract

Aqueous solution was simulated by ammonium perrhenate and sodium sulfate as impurties in sulphuric acid system. Molalities of perrhenate after extraction were measured at impurity ionic strength from 0.2 to 2.0mol×kg−1 in aqueous phase at 278.15K, 283.15K, 288.15K, 293.15K, 298.15K, and 303.15K using N235. The best extraction condition was determined in this sulphuric acid medium. Standard extraction constants K0 at various temperatures were obtained by polynomial approximation method. Some microcosmic phenomena were investigated in the extraction process.
